The only other memorable fight I've had (that didn't involve a legendary miner) was that of a migrant whose wave showed up in the middle of a siege. One migrant was a High Master smith and I decided it was triage time. The migrants were drafted and some were sent to distract the siegers; the ones with skills I wanted, I tried to herd/micromanage in the opposite direction. Then I noticed the corpses. An unarmed farmer had wrestled to death an iron-clad goblin. And he didn't just luck out by punching its brain in; he dismembered it over pages of combat. Limbs strewn about and everything. He did the same to a wolf, and was happily mutilating yet another wolf ("just gigantic with incredible muscles") before I even noticed the gob corpse. He had a bruised arm or something that healed up before he stopped flashing the migrant X.
The militia captain was quite willing to overlook her new recruit's lack of metallurgic skill.
